summ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orarjan52020-12-02 09:58:26 +0100
committerarjan52020-12-02 09:58:26 +0100
commit7c98a905629946847407cbd87ffda461f2b27698 (patch)
tree04ab277c32b5bf405981feaaba2296293cce367f
parent9495152acaf74cdfbd6b26b73668527acd257b64 (diff)
downloadaur-7c98a905629946847407cbd87ffda461f2b27698.tar.gz
Update gnupg to 2.2.24
-rw-r--r--.SRCINFO17
-rw-r--r--PKGBUILD27
-rw-r--r--do-not-rebuild-defsincdate.patch43
3 files changed, 21 insertions, 66 deletions
diff --git a/.SRCINFO b/.SRCINFO
index 8a5ddb26937f..21df830c1865 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-1,6 +1,6 @@
pkgbase = gnupg-large-secmem
pkgdesc = Complete and free implementation of the OpenPGP standard - with extra large secure memory for many parallel decryption actions
- pkgver = 2.2.23
+ pkgver = 2.2.24
pkgrel = 1
url = https://www.gnupg.org/
install = install
@@ -17,6 +17,7 @@ pkgbase = gnupg-large-secmem
depends = libassuan
depends = pinentry
depends = bzip2
+ depends = libbz2.so
depends = readline
depends = libreadline.so
depends = gnutls
@@ -27,30 +28,28 @@ pkgbase = gnupg-large-secmem
optdepends = libusb-compat: scdaemon
optdepends = pcsclite: scdaemon
provides = dirmngr
- provides = gnupg2=2.2.23
- provides = gnupg=2.2.23
+ provides = gnupg2=2.2.24
+ provides = gnupg=2.2.24
conflicts = dirmngr
conflicts = gnupg2
conflicts = gnupg
replaces = dirmngr
replaces = gnupg2
replaces = gnupg
- source = https://gnupg.org/ftp/gcrypt/gnupg/gnupg-2.2.23.tar.bz2
- source = https://gnupg.org/ftp/gcrypt/gnupg/gnupg-2.2.23.tar.bz2.sig
+ source = https://gnupg.org/ftp/gcrypt/gnupg/gnupg-2.2.24.tar.bz2
+ source = https://gnupg.org/ftp/gcrypt/gnupg/gnupg-2.2.24.tar.bz2.sig
source = gnupg_large_secmem.patch
source = drop-import-clean.patch
source = avoid-beta-warning.patch
- source = do-not-rebuild-defsincdate.patch
validpgpkeys = D8692123C4065DEA5E0F3AB5249B39D24F25E3B6
- validpgpkeys = 46CC730865BB5C78EBABADCF04376F3EE0856959
validpgpkeys = 031EC2536E580D8EA286A9F22071B08A33BD3F06
validpgpkeys = 5B80C5754298F0CB55D8ED6ABCEF7E294B092E28
- sha256sums = 10b55e49d78b3e49f1edb58d7541ecbdad92ddaeeb885b6f486ed23d1cd1da5c
+ validpgpkeys = 6DAA6E64A76D2840571B4902528897B826403ADA
+ sha256sums = 9090b400faae34f08469d78000cfec1cee5b9c553ce11347cc96ef16eab98c46
sha256sums = SKIP
sha256sums = 63108d8fcbcfddf7ba6eee699ade0f79f98558c8ba1f07d86c7a55dce603355d
sha256sums = 02d375f0045f56f7dd82bacdb5ce559afd52ded8b75f6b2673c39ec666e81abc
sha256sums = 22fdf9490fad477f225e731c417867d9e7571ac654944e8be63a1fbaccd5c62d
- sha256sums = bb4dcba0328af6271ccfe992a64d8daa9f0a691ba52978491647f1dea05675ee
pkgname = gnupg-large-secmem
diff --git a/PKGBUILD b/PKGBUILD
index 117bcc9b4adb..6aa046873b7e 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-8,7 +8,7 @@
pkgname=gnupg-large-secmem
_pkgname=gnupg
-pkgver=2.2.23
+pkgver=2.2.24
pkgrel=1
pkgdesc='Complete and free implementation of the OpenPGP standard - with extra large secure memory for many parallel decryption actions'
url='https://www.gnupg.org/'
@@ -16,27 +16,27 @@ license=('GPL')
arch=('x86_64')
checkdepends=('openssh')
makedepends=('libldap' 'libusb-compat' 'pcsclite')
-depends=('npth' 'libgpg-error' 'libgcrypt' 'libksba' 'libassuan'
- 'pinentry' 'bzip2' 'readline' 'libreadline.so' 'gnutls'
- 'sqlite' 'zlib' 'glibc')
+depends=('npth' 'libgpg-error' 'libgcrypt' 'libksba' 'libassuan' 'pinentry'
+ 'bzip2' 'libbz2.so' 'readline' 'libreadline.so' 'gnutls' 'sqlite'
+ 'zlib' 'glibc')
optdepends=('libldap: gpg2keys_ldap'
'libusb-compat: scdaemon'
'pcsclite: scdaemon')
-validpgpkeys=('D8692123C4065DEA5E0F3AB5249B39D24F25E3B6'
- '46CC730865BB5C78EBABADCF04376F3EE0856959'
- '031EC2536E580D8EA286A9F22071B08A33BD3F06'
- '5B80C5754298F0CB55D8ED6ABCEF7E294B092E28')
+validpgpkeys=(
+ 'D8692123C4065DEA5E0F3AB5249B39D24F25E3B6' # Werner Koch (dist sig)
+ '031EC2536E580D8EA286A9F22071B08A33BD3F06' # NIIBE Yutaka (GnuPG Release Key) <gniibe@fsij.org>
+ '5B80C5754298F0CB55D8ED6ABCEF7E294B092E28' # Andre Heinecke (Release Signing Key)
+ '6DAA6E64A76D2840571B4902528897B826403ADA' # Werner Koch (dist signing 2020)
+)
source=("https://gnupg.org/ftp/gcrypt/${_pkgname}/${_pkgname}-${pkgver}.tar.bz2"{,.sig}
"gnupg_large_secmem.patch"
'drop-import-clean.patch'
- 'avoid-beta-warning.patch'
- 'do-not-rebuild-defsincdate.patch')
-sha256sums=('10b55e49d78b3e49f1edb58d7541ecbdad92ddaeeb885b6f486ed23d1cd1da5c'
+ 'avoid-beta-warning.patch')
+sha256sums=('9090b400faae34f08469d78000cfec1cee5b9c553ce11347cc96ef16eab98c46'
'SKIP'
'63108d8fcbcfddf7ba6eee699ade0f79f98558c8ba1f07d86c7a55dce603355d'
'02d375f0045f56f7dd82bacdb5ce559afd52ded8b75f6b2673c39ec666e81abc'
- '22fdf9490fad477f225e731c417867d9e7571ac654944e8be63a1fbaccd5c62d'
- 'bb4dcba0328af6271ccfe992a64d8daa9f0a691ba52978491647f1dea05675ee')
+ '22fdf9490fad477f225e731c417867d9e7571ac654944e8be63a1fbaccd5c62d')
install=install
@@ -50,7 +50,6 @@ prepare() {
patch -p1 -i ../drop-import-clean.patch
# improve reproducibility
- patch -p1 -i ../do-not-rebuild-defsincdate.patch
rm doc/gnupg.info*
# See: https://lists.gnupg.org/pipermail/gnupg-devel/2017-June/032905.html
diff --git a/do-not-rebuild-defsincdate.patch b/do-not-rebuild-defsincdate.patch
deleted file mode 100644
index cf465942d944..000000000000
--- a/do-not-rebuild-defsincdate.patch
+++ /dev/null
@@ -1,43 +0,0 @@
-From 3e8ff68502bf5de333db7213d9e27e0b9e8cc36e Mon Sep 17 00:00:00 2001
-From: Daniel Kahn Gillmor <dkg@fifthhorseman.net>
-Date: Mon, 29 Aug 2016 12:34:42 -0400
-Subject: [PATCH 7/7] avoid regenerating defsincdate (use shipped file)
-
-upstream ships doc/defsincdate in its tarballs. but doc/Makefile.am
-tries to rewrite doc/defsincdate if it notices that any of the files
-have been modified more recently, and it does so assuming that we're
-running from a git repo.
-
-However, we'd rather ship the documents cleanly without regenerating
-defsincdate -- we don't have a git repo available (debian builds from
-upstream tarballs) and any changes to the texinfo files (e.g. from
-debian/patches/) might result in different dates on the files than we
-expect after they're applied by dpkg or quilt or whatever, which makes
-the datestamp unreproducible.
----
- doc/Makefile.am | 7 -------
- 1 file changed, 7 deletions(-)
-
-diff --git a/doc/Makefile.am b/doc/Makefile.am
-index d47d83ede..c0a81b0b9 100644
---- a/doc/Makefile.am
-+++ b/doc/Makefile.am
-@@ -177,15 +177,6 @@
-
- dist-hook: defsincdate
-
--defsincdate: $(gnupg_TEXINFOS)
-- : >defsincdate ; \
-- if test -e $(top_srcdir)/.git; then \
-- (cd $(srcdir) && git log -1 --format='%ct' \
-- -- $(gnupg_TEXINFOS) 2>/dev/null) >>defsincdate; \
-- elif test x"$SOURCE_DATE_EPOCH" != x; then \
-- echo "$SOURCE_DATE_EPOCH" >>defsincdate ; \
-- fi
--
- defs.inc : defsincdate Makefile mkdefsinc
- incd="`test -f defsincdate || echo '$(srcdir)/'`defsincdate"; \
- ./mkdefsinc -C $(srcdir) --date "`cat $$incd 2>/dev/null`" \
---
-2.27.0
-